The PreSchool Room

Our large, well equipped, preschool room caters for up to 33 children for the year before they leave for school. Working on a ratio of 1 team member for every 8 children, sssions are offered on a full day, half day and government funded basis. The Preschool is a free flowing, continuous provision that allows each child to access a number of our well-resourced areas:-
preschooMessy Area – Here, children can choose to be creative with activities such as painting, drawing and sticking
Home Corner – This area allows imagination to develop through the range of equipment offered.
Construction Area – Whilst being able to play with construction toy's, this area also allows the children to put on their thinking caps and experience problem solving and mathematics
IT Area – Allowing access to PC's with educational applications, MP3 players,
torches, cameras and video cameras for the children to use as part of their learning.
Book Corner - A nice quiet area for the children to sit and simply read a story.

All of the activities that the children have access to are also available in our fantastic garden area.

Musical minds

Musical minds We are very proud to be part of the Musical Minds programme. Kat and Casey from our team are attending regular meetings to ensure that the children gain as much from this 10 week programme and to watch the impact that this has on our children. The programme involves looking at how we use music within a childcare setting and using it to increase children’s confidence, language and communication. Our first session was a massive success all children joined in and we have learnt some really lovely new songs that help us communicate with one another.
